""" """ __author__ = "Théo de la Hogue" __credits__ = [] __copyright__ = "Copyright 2023, Ecole Nationale de l'Aviation Civile (ENAC)" __license__ = "BSD" import unittest from argaze import GazeFeatures from argaze.GazeAnalysis import Entropy, TransitionMatrix from argaze.utils import UtilsFeatures GazeFeaturesTest = UtilsFeatures.importFromTestPackage('GazeFeatures') class TestAOIScanPathAnalyzer(unittest.TestCase): """Test AOIScanPathAnalyzer class.""" def test_analyze(self): """Test analyze method.""" transition_matrix_analyser = TransitionMatrix.AOIScanPathAnalyzer() entropy_analyzer = Entropy.AOIScanPathAnalyzer(transition_matrix_analyser) aoi_scan_path = GazeFeaturesTest.build_aoi_scan_path(['Foo', 'Bar', 'Shu'], ['Bar', 'Shu', 'Foo', 'Bar', 'Shu', 'Foo', 'Bar', 'Shu', 'Foo']) # Check aoi scan path self.assertEqual(len(aoi_scan_path), 9) transition_matrix_analyser.analyze(aoi_scan_path) entropy_analyzer.analyze(aoi_scan_path) # Check entropy analysis self.assertAlmostEqual(entropy_analyzer.stationary_entropy, 1.09, 1) self.assertAlmostEqual(entropy_analyzer.transition_entropy, 0, 1) if __name__ == '__main__': unittest.main()
